Abu Dhabi luxury real estate photography has to survive a very specific set of conditions. Midday sun on limestone pushes dynamic range past fourteen stops between a Saadiyat beach villa's white facade and the shaded colonnade behind it, shamal-season haze lifts the horizon on the Gulf, and the cultural district skyline — Jean Nouvel's Louvre dome, the forthcoming Guggenheim and the Zayed National Museum — has to stay crisp at the horizon because international buyers are paying the Saadiyat premium precisely for that view. Al Reem Island's Shams Abu Dhabi and Marina Square towers throw the opposite problem: full-height glass curtain walls that reflect the Corniche and the Etihad Towers, interiors in deep shade against a blown-out sky. Yas Island properties sit under the Yas Marina Circuit grandstand lighting on some evenings and the neon of Ferrari World on others. Freehold, usufruct, and what DARI + ADREC expect in a marketing image

Abu Dhabi's property regime is not Dubai's. Foreign buyers on most freehold-designated zones (Saadiyat Island, Yas Island, Al Raha Beach, Al Reem Island, Al Reef and the newer Masdar and Ghadeer communities) purchase outright; outside those investment zones the right is usufruct or musataha, capped at 99 years. Law No. 13 of 2019 brought non-GCC investors into the freehold framework and the DARI registry, which is operated by the Abu Dhabi Real Estate Centre (ADREC) inside the Department of Municipalities and Transport and fed by the DED's commercial licensing. The practical consequence for photography is that marketing imagery has to survive a regulatory review at two levels — the DARI upload flow for the registered listing and the DED/ADREC-supervised advertising standards on Bayut Abu Dhabi, Property Finder Abu Dhabi and Dubizzle UAE — plus the internal art-direction standards at the brokerages that actually move this inventory to international buyers.
